Merge obj files python. obj files, such as load_obj or load_objs_as_meshes.
Merge obj files python append the second file into memory (except faces) append faces of the second file into memory. Aspose. jpg folder_2/2. obj files, with optional material inclusion. Returns:. Our merger will soon render the uploaded files, you can modify the model’s transformation, or drag more files to the scene, then download the merged file. The import should have imported the material file as well, so long as it is in the same folder as your. Click inside the file drop area to upload a file or drag & drop a file. Python 3. Save to required format. face/. remember the number of entries of each table. gz’, etc. You can merge the document. 3D makes it easy for the developers to merge the OBJ file with just few lines of code. Download the merged OBJ file. #read the mainfile dataset with h5py. mtl) and generates interleaved vertex data for each material ready for rendering. sh) in the directory with *. obj, something. Jun 13, 2016 · The naive file merging for single object wavefront obj files is relatively easy: read first files into memory. Read/write 2D and 3D mesh in . Oct 13, 2023 · I want to merge several obj format 3d models and output as a gltf format model. node/. mesh , . obj and texture inside of the output directory (a folder named after the original . decompress (file_obj, file_type) ¶ Given an open file object and a file type, return all components of the archive as open file objects in a dict. obj file] in a terminal (possibly to use the arguments described later) Inspect the packed output . fbx format for example? There are two pyglet example scripts with included . /pyglet_demo. Steps to Merge OBJ via Python. Click the “Merge” button to Merge OBJ into desired format. file_type (str) – File extension, ‘zip’, ‘tar. Merge multiple OBJ files by looping; After merging, a usdz file is generated, waiting for download processing; Load the generated usdz file through the constructor of the Scene class A Python script for merging . Support load and save per vertex/face/voxel scalar and vector fields. obj (model). The directory structure looks like this. py . Local mesh processing such edge collapse/split, duplicated vertex/face removal etc. obj, . File(main_h5_path, 'r') as h5_main trimesh. To check, press Z in the 3D viewport and select either "Material Preview" or "Rendered" from the pie menu. You can download the original file. Aug 9, 2022 · Combine the objects from the original files by simply editing the text manually or by using a script/tool or by importing them into a 3D editor one by one, and reexporting them into one combined file. obj with _packed appended to it) to see if everything went well. I actually don’t want to iterate into each dataset and create the same in the main file. PyTorch3D contains several functions to load . - Nichgon/merge_obj How to Merge OBJ Files Online using App. obj files, such as load_obj or load_objs_as_meshes. In the picture I mention the files from where to copy into which one. gz and something. Generating a Wavefront file with Blender We would like to show you a description here but the site won’t allow us. obj files that represent the 3D pose estimation for each frame of a clip, how to combine the . I just want to get the SRRXX/SRR630/* all groups and add it to the main file. ele formats. I want to merge data from 2 h5 files in a main H5 file. Mar 14, 2021 · The example files were obtained from a public repository hosted here . stl, . Your 3D file will be automatically rendered for you to view instantly. This is the only stuff that need to change a bit. Jan 8, 2025 · 有哪些常见的三维模型格式可以在Python中合并? Python支持多种三维模型文件格式,如OBJ、STL、PLY等。不同的库可能对不同的格式支持程度有所不同。在选择要合并的模型时,确认所使用的库支持的格式,并确保能够正确加载和保存所需的文件类型。 A utility for combining several . Then click the "Merge It Now" button. py or . jpg, 2_2. 4+ is supported in 1. Enter the parameters like selection from dropdown. Uses the Blender command line. obj files and run. obj will generate the following files in the same directory. Loading myfile. May 4, 2024 · I am new in python coding. Nov 11, 2022 · Choose File > Import > Wavefront(obj) from the top and pick your object file. Parameters: file_obj (file-like) – Containing compressed data. off, . To run them, change to the example directory and run either . folder_1/1. ply, . The binary file will be loaded the next time we attempt to load the obj file reducing the loading time significantly. mtl files in the example directory. First, you need to upload one or more files to merge, drag & drop your 3D files or click inside the white area. Dec 3, 2021 · Given many . py [path to your . Dec 9, 2020 · PyWavefront reads Wavefront 3D object files (something. jpg folder_ Merger your Wavefront OBJ file without installing any softwares. msh and . View and get the result of merging OBJ as a single file. Place the executable file (. Upload OBJ files to merge them into single one. obj. obj files back to a clip in . To visualize the mesh we are working with, we can use Blender: Fig 5: Visualizing the capsule mesh in Blender. Tests have shown loading time reduction by 10 to 100 times depending on the size and structure of the original obj file. If the materials did load, you should see them. Screenshot created by myself. obj file. obj files into one. obj files to form an animation? After performing 3D Pose Estimation on a single human's dance movements, I exported every frame as a . x versions Run python objuvpacker. mlt, 1. util. obj, 1. obj and . pyglet_demo2. How can I combine these single . bat or *. obj, 2. mlt, 2_1. pvias wwhxf fmjsowi dodhafm bxvhbi hhhllj bgg lvyux lpqtjp uomxex wkhbg wpn haj tmpvhqf afzzgeho